From 6b964400deb653d2c47aa8932ab5444346833b0d Mon Sep 17 00:00:00 2001 From: Paul Buetow Date: Fri, 27 Mar 2026 06:19:31 +0200 Subject: askcli: show task aliases in output (cd322ed1-882d-40e9-ab98-689acd5f161e) --- internal/askcli/task_alias_cache.go | 11 +++++++++++ 1 file changed, 11 insertions(+) (limited to 'internal/askcli/task_alias_cache.go') diff --git a/internal/askcli/task_alias_cache.go b/internal/askcli/task_alias_cache.go index c6a0ba2..e8243f0 100644 --- a/internal/askcli/task_alias_cache.go +++ b/internal/askcli/task_alias_cache.go @@ -57,6 +57,17 @@ func ensureTaskAliases(tasks []TaskExport) (map[string]string, error) { return aliases, nil } +func ensureTaskAliasesForUUIDs(uuids []string) (map[string]string, error) { + tasks := make([]TaskExport, 0, len(uuids)) + for _, uuid := range uuids { + if uuid == "" { + continue + } + tasks = append(tasks, TaskExport{UUID: uuid}) + } + return ensureTaskAliases(tasks) +} + func loadTaskAliasCache() (taskAliasCache, string, error) { path, err := taskAliasCachePath() if err != nil { -- cgit v1.2.3